Abstract

The present invention discloses a method for measuring myocardial function in a mammal in need of such measurement by:a) administering 0.01-15 μg/kg/min of a compound of the formula: ##STR1## where R1 is hydrogen or the group ##STR2## where R3 and R4 are the same or different and are hydrogen, C1 to C12 linear or branched alkyl, C3 to C7 cycloalkyl, C6 to C10 aryl unsubstituted or substituted with C1 to C6 linear or branched alkyl, C1 to C6 linear or branched alkoxy, nitro, amino, amino substituted with at least one C1 to C6 linear or branched alkyl or phenyl, C2 to C10 aralkyl, C4 to C8 heteroaryl wherein said heteroatom is nitrogen, phosphorous, sulfur or oxygen, and R2 is hydrogen, or taken together with R5, forms a chemical bond, and R is a monosaccharide radical selected from the group consisting essentially of glucose, fructose, ribose, 2-deoxyribose, mannose, galactose, xylose and arabinose; and then:b) performing a technique on said mammal to detect myocardial function.This invention relates to the use of hydrazinoadenosines in the diagnosis of myocardial dysfunction by electrophysiologic analysis or by imaging the vasculature of the heart, especially under conditions that simulate stress.
